C# Object Kullanımı - Genel Bakış



Not: Parametre isimlerinin bir önemi yoktur yalnızca veri türlerinin eşleşmesi ehliyetli olacaktır.

Sözıtım: Object sınıfı, C# dilindeki bütün özge sınıfların atasıdır. Nedeniyle, bir dershane oluştururken özel bir esas sınıf belirtmezseniz, varsayılan olarak Object derslikından türetilir.

var tipi oynak tanılamamlarsanız şayet bileğişkenin tipini siz değil derleyici teşhismlayacaktır.Derleyicinin tanımladığı tipe nazaran o data RAM üzerin de o tiple saklanacaktır.

“Drawed Circle” ifadesi, MyShape dershaneında zemin saha ve override edilen Draw metodundan geliyor. Vesair üç satır ise MyShape derslikına uygulanan arayüzden gelen metotlardan geliyor.

C# Eğitim Seti sayfasındaki OOP kafalığı altında vaziyet kayran tüm dersleri sineaziz yalnızca bir proje hazırladığımda hem burada dersini yazacağım hemde bağımlı ki github üzerinden paylaşacağım.

Bu harf, aynı nesneye mebdevuran dü nesne çıbanvurusu oluşturur. Bu nedenle, marifetiyle object3 nesnede meydana getirilen bütün tadilat ahir kullanımlarına object4yansıtılır. Sınıfları zemin vadi nesneler başvuru ile kafavurduğu için, sınıflar referans türleri olarak bilinir.

// Rest the mouse pointer over j to verify that you are adding // an int to a list of objects. Each element j is boxed when // you add j to mixedList. mixedList.Add(j);

Kullanıcıların TextBox'a uygulanan veriler girmesini kurmak ciğerin muta doğrulama kuralları uygulayabilirsiniz. Örneğin, sadece numerik girizgâhleri akseptans fail bir TextBox oluşturabilirsiniz.

Yukarıdaki kullanımda nesne oluşturulurken sınıfın müessis metoduna “yeni” içerikli string bir ölçü gönderildi. Bu kıymeti kontralayabilen örnek klas şu şekildedir:

3) RWTagValue fonksiyonu ile tag bileğerlerine erişim. VB kullanıyor olsaydık kolayca erişebilirdik.

Makaslamakmızın yukarıdaki satırlarında da bahsettiğimiz gibi struct C#’ta value type yaratabileceğimiz yapıdır.

ComboBox=Önceden teşhismlanmış seçenekler sağlayıcı bir ilişkili liste kutusu ile bir kodifikasyon denetimi bir mürekkep giriş kutusu.

Mânialı kullanıcılar kucakin erişilebilirlik rolü, bir kontrolün sınırlı bir mesleklevi veya gösterişü bulunduğunu belirtir. Bu rol, C# Object Kullanımı görüntülük okur yazılı sınavmlar veya özge yardımcı teknolojiler aracılığıyla kullanılarak muayeneün valörını ve ustalıklevini daha sağlıklı anlamalarına yardımcı olur.

Mafevkdaki şifre iki yeni tekniği gösterir. İlk olarak, minimumBalance kayran olarak readonlyişaretlenir. Bu, nesne oluşturulduğunda değerin değhizmettirilemeyeceği mazmunına gelir. bir BankAccount oluşturulduktan minimumBalance sonrasında bileğustalıktirilemez.

Leave a Reply

Your email address will not be published. Required fields are marked *